Transaction 30e576e4c72814a16064424613534e870932e502160421d9aa641ff7cd74a841
1 Input
1 Output
-
30e576e4c72814a16064424613534e870932e502160421d9aa641ff7cd74a841:0
- value
- 613685
- script pubkey
- OP_0 OP_PUSHBYTES_20 38cee0dd1a082de30b81c4b972c5718e7472a225
- address
- bc1q8r8wphg6pqk7xzupcjuh93t33e689g39q247cl